PARANORMAL (adjective)

:not scientifically explainable: supernatural.

—Merriam-Webster Dictionary


:of or relating to the claimed occurrence of an event or perception without scientific explanation, as psychokinesis, extrasensory perception, or other purportedly supernatural phenomena.

—Dictionary.com


:a paranormal event or power, such as the appearance of a ghost, cannot be explained by scientific laws and is thought to involve strange, unknown forces.

—Collins Dictionary
